Variety traits
Maturity group is a biological characteristic of a variety that determines the length of its growing season from emergence to full maturity. This trait is a key tool for planning agronomic operations and selecting varieties suited to the climatic conditions of a region.

Maturity group represents a biological characteristic of a variety that determines the duration of the growing season from the moment of seedling emergence to the onset of harvest or full maturity. This trait directly influences the choice of production strategy, allowing agronomists to optimize harvest timing, minimize losses due to crop lodging or over-ripening, and adapt crops to local climate conditions, avoiding risks associated with early frosts or drought periods.
The assessment of the maturity group is conducted within the framework of state variety testing on specialized plots by comparing the variety under study with a zoned standard. The duration of the growing season in days is used as a quantitative indicator. The gradation of groups from early-maturing to late-maturing does not have uniform numerical boundaries for all species, as it is based on the biological characteristics of a specific crop and the conditions of the cultivation zone.
Membership in a maturity group is determined by the genetic characteristics of the variety, however, the rate of progression through phenological phases depends on abiotic factors such as temperature regime, moisture availability, and photoperiodism. Cultivation techniques, including sowing dates and fertilization systems, can adjust maturation timing but do not change the genetic classification of a variety into a specific group.
There is an interconnection between the maturity group and biochemical indicators of product quality, such as protein and gluten content in the grain. For effective utilization of this trait, it is necessary to rely on the results of local trials, as a variety may perform differently under various soil and climatic conditions.
